Renomear arquivos
De MochilaWiki
Ir para navegaçãoIr para pesquisar
instalando
apt-get install funcoeszz
adiciona funções no bash:
$ funcoeszz zzzz --bashrc $ source ~/.bashrc $ zz<TAB><TAB>
$ zzarrumanome
Renomeia arquivos do diretório atual, arrumando nomes estranhos.
Obs.: Ele deixa tudo em minúsculas, retira acentuação e troca espaços em
branco, símbolos e pontuação pelo sublinhado _.
Opções: -n apenas mostra o que será feito, não executa
-d também renomeia diretórios
-r funcionamento recursivo (entra nos diretórios)
Uso: zzarrumanome [-n] [-d] [-r] arquivo(s)
Ex.: zzarrumanome *
zzarrumanome -n -d -r . # tire o -n para renomear!
zzarrumanome "DOCUMENTO MALÃO!.DOC" # fica documento_malao.doc
zzarrumanome "RAMONES - Don't Go.mp3" # fica ramones-dont_go.mp3